Governor Brown Issues Statement on Death of BART Detective Sergeant

SACRAMENTO – Governor Edmund G. Brown Jr. today issued the following statement regarding the death of Bay Area Rapid Transit (BART) Detective Sgt. Tom Smith:

“Anne and I were saddened to learn of the death of veteran BART Sergeant Tom Smith, who bravely served his community for two decades. Sergeant Smith’s family, friends and colleagues are in our thoughts as we honor his service during this painful time.”

Sgt. Smith, 42, of San Ramon, was accidentally shot by another officer in the city of Dublin on Tuesday during a probation search and warrant service on a suspect wanted for several robberies on BART property. Sgt. Smith was taken to a local hospital where he died from his injuries.

Sgt. Smith was a 20-year veteran of the BART Police Department.

He is survived by his wife and 6-year-old daughter.

In honor of Sgt. Smith, Capitol flags will be flown at half-staff.
